Why Rabbit Teeth Should Not Be Left Untreated

If Rabbit Teeth Are Stressing You Out, Improve Them Healthily with Minishe! image 2

Rabbit teeth are not just an appearance issue of ‘the front teeth looking prominent.’ As time passes, functional and hygienic inconveniences can also appear, so it is important not to leave them untreated and to receive an accurate diagnosis.

✔ Difficulty maintaining oral hygiene

If the alignment of the front teeth is asymmetrical or protruding, food can easily get trapped no matter how carefully you brush, which may increase the risk of cavities and gum problems.

✔ Reduced cutting function

If the front teeth do not meet properly because of a rabbit-tooth shape, it can be difficult to cut food well, and chewing efficiency may decrease.

✔ Possibility of tooth damage

Protruding front teeth are more easily exposed to external impact, increasing the risk of chipping or fracture during sports or daily life.

✔ The appearance of protruding lips

If the size or angle of the front teeth points excessively forward, the overall mouth shape may also look protruded.

✔ Aesthetic stress

If the front teeth appear too emphasized, it can make you feel self-conscious when smiling, affect first impressions, and even lead to appearance-related insecurities.

Can Rabbit Teeth Be Improved with Orthodontics?

If Rabbit Teeth Are Stressing You Out, Improve Them Healthily with Minishe! image 3

If rabbit teeth are caused by a problem with tooth alignment, orthodontic treatment may help. However, orthodontics has clear pros and cons, so a sufficient understanding is necessary.

✅ Advantages of full orthodontic treatment

  • It can realign the overall arrangement of the teeth and correct their positions.

  • It may help stabilize the bite, so functional improvement can also be expected.

❗ Disadvantages of full orthodontic treatment

  • The treatment period is long → it often lasts at least 1 to 2 years on average.

  • Appliance discomfort → brackets and wires may feel uncomfortable in the mouth or be burdensome aesthetically.

  • Difficult hygiene management → food can get trapped between appliances, increasing the risk of cavities and gum problems.

  • Retainers are essential → even after treatment, retainers must be worn for several years.

  • Limits in shape improvement → the position of the teeth changes, but the size and proportion remain the same, so it is difficult to improve the natural shape.

✅ Advantages of partial orthodontic treatment

  • It can focus mainly on the front teeth, shortening the treatment period and reducing costs.

  • Aesthetic changes can be seen relatively quickly.

❗ Disadvantages of partial orthodontic treatment

  • Applicable cases are limited.

  • If tooth reduction between teeth (IPR) is needed to create space, sensitivity may occur.

  • It is difficult to improve shape or color, and in some cases the front teeth may look larger after only the alignment changes.

  • Retainers must still be worn after treatment.

Orthodontics focuses on moving teeth into a straighter arrangement. So while the alignment can be corrected, if the concern is the size, proportion, or angle itself, orthodontics alone often does not produce the desired change. In particular, if the front teeth look excessively large or if small teeth create awkward proportions, the shape remains the same even after the alignment is straightened, which can leave aesthetic dissatisfaction.
